Kronos Worldwide Reports Impressive Quarterly Results
Kronos Worldwide, Inc. (NYSE: KRO) recently released its quarterly results, highlighting significant advancements and changes within the company's financial landscape. Fabrication of Financial Performance
In the latest report, Kronos reported a net loss of $13.2 million, translating to a loss of $.12 per share for the fourth quarter of 2024. This is a noticeable variation from a net loss of $5.3 million, or $.05 per share, from the same period last year. Despite this quarterly setback, the whole year results were a success story, with net income soaring to $86.2 million, or $.75 per share, when compared to the substantial net loss of $49.1 million, or $.43 per share, in 2023.
Increased Production and Sales
The company attributes enhanced performance to various factors including increased production rates and a favorable market for its products. Net sales surged to $423.1 million in the fourth quarter, marking a 6% increase from the previous year. In total, Kronos logged net sales of approximately $1.9 billion for the entire year, reflecting a solid 13% rise from 2023.
Market Insights and Demand
Exploring the reasons behind Kronos's improved performance, demand for the company’s core product, titanium dioxide (TiO2), significantly increased across major markets. Sales volumes rose by 4% in the last quarter compared to the fourth quarter of 2023 and jumped by 20% when looking at the entirety of 2024 versus 2023.

Strategic Acquisitions and Future Growth
Kronos has also been proactive in its growth strategy. The acquisition of Louisiana Pigment Company, L.P., in a joint venture previously held, underscored this effort. The integration of this facility has allowed for increased production capacity, and early indicators suggest it has solidified Kronos's market position.
